阿里云服务器:Linux还是Windows的选择解析
在云计算领域,阿里云作为全球领先的云服务提供商,其服务器产品线丰富多样,满足不同用户的需求。然而,当提到阿里云服务器的操作系统时,许多用户可能会疑惑:阿里云的服务器究竟是基于Linux还是Windows的?这里将从技术背景、应用场景、性能优势和安全性考虑等角度,为您解析这一问题。
首先,我们来明确一个基本事实:阿里云的主要服务器产品,如ECS(弹性计算服务), 默认使用的是Linux操作系统,尤其是基于Ubuntu、CentOS、Debian等开源Linux发行版。这是因为在云计算环境中,Linux系统因其稳定、高效、免费且社区活跃的特点,更受开发者和企业的青睐。Linux服务器通常提供更好的可扩展性和资源管理,对于处理大量并发请求、运行分布式应用等场景更为适用。
当然,这并不意味着阿里云完全不支持Windows。事实上,阿里云提供了Windows Server类型的实例,如Windows ECS实例,专为那些需要运行Windows应用或对Windows环境有特定需求的用户设计。这些Windows实例支持常见的Windows应用程序,如.NET Framework、SQL Server等,并且与阿里云的其他服务如负载均衡、存储服务等无缝集成。
那么,何时选择Linux,何时选择Windows呢?这主要取决于你的业务需求。如果你是开发人员,尤其是Python、Java、Node.js等语言的开发者,或者你正在构建一个Web应用或大数据处理平台,Linux无疑是一个更好的选择。而对于依赖于特定Windows应用的企业,比如X_X、游戏行业,Windows实例可能是更为合适的选择。
性能上,Linux服务器通常具有更低的资源占用和更高的性能,尤其是在处理I/O密集型任务时。而Windows服务器虽然功能齐全,但可能在资源管理上稍显复杂,对于大型企业来说,可能需要更多的维护成本。然而,由于阿里云的持续优化,无论是Linux还是Windows实例,都能提供优秀的性能和稳定性。
安全性也是选择操作系统的重要因素。Linux以其开源特性,拥有众多安全补丁和社区支持,整体而言更为安全。不过,Windows也有其自身的安全机制和防护措施,如Windows Defender等。阿里云同样注重所有实例的安全性,无论选择哪种操作系统,都会提供相应的安全策略和防护手段。
总结来说,阿里云服务器默认以Linux为主,但同时也提供Windows选项以满足特定需求。用户应根据自身业务特性和技术栈来做出选择,同时理解并权衡各种操作系统的优缺点。无论何种选择,阿里云都会致力于为用户提供优质的云服务体验。
秒懂云